See study programmeLule Saami 1 (1LU) is a study program that provides a basic introduction to Lule Saami language and literature, and it consists of two courses: Lule Saami Language 1 and Saami Literature.
This study program gives a systematic introduction to Lule Saami phonology, morphology and syntax. Students learn to be able to use basic concepts and terminology to analyze and describe Lule Saami grammar. Lule Saami 1 (1LU) also provides information about the language's position in society, as well as about multilingualism.
It also gives students a general introduction to Saami literature. Students will become acquainted with folklore, especially older Saami folklore. In addition, they will learn about specific narrative traditions, with an emphasis on early Lule Saami oral traditions. This includes myths, epic joik poetry, legends, fairy tales and proverbs.

Lule Saami 1 (1LU) is the first module in a Lule Saami bachelor program, and it provides students with the opportunity to continue with Lule Saami 2 (LU2).
